OpenAI has released a ChatGPT desktop application for Windows. The launch of the app is announced in October 2024, the desktop app makes its AI model more accessible on personal computers through keyboard shortcuts. It is currently available for paid users, and a wider rollout is expected by the end of the year to ensure a consistent experience across various platforms.
Key Features of the Windows App
The Windows app includes features designed to improve usability and integrate ChatGPT into daily tasks. Users can utilise the Alt + Space shortcut for quick access, eliminating the need to search through open programmes. The app also minimises into a small window, allowing users to multitask without interruption.
OpenAI has ensured consistency across platforms, so those familiar with ChatGPT on macOS, Android, or iOS will find the Windows version user-friendly. The app supports GPT-4 and DALL-E 3 models, enabling subscribers to generate text and images directly, making it appealing for professionals and creatives engaged in content creation and digital art.
Accessing the App
The Windows ChatGPT app is currently available only to subscribers of OpenAI’s paid plans, including ChatGPT Plus, Enterprise, Team, and Education. The installation process is streamlined; users can download the app from the Microsoft Store after logging in to their accounts. OpenAI plans to make the app accessible to all users by the end of 2024.
To install the app, users should visit the OpenAI website, follow the link to the Microsoft Store, and adhere to the download instructions. After logging in, subscribers can start using the app immediately.

Future Updates
OpenAI plans to expand the app’s functionality with future updates. In response to user feedback, the company aims to integrate voice interaction capabilities and explore potential marketplace features, enhancing versatility and refining the user experience.
